Popis: The rapid increase in the world population, technological and economic developments and the consequent rising welfare level in human life, the need for parking spaces has been increased in line with the increasing number of vehicles in our country as well as in all over the world. Although the increasing car park needs in urban areas brings the importance of parking lot design into prominence, there are limited numbers of research on the relationships between parking lot and landscape design in our country. Therefore, this study aims to reveal the design of parking lots in university campuses in accordance with user preferences and ecological principles in the case of Süleyman Demirel University. The methods of the research are consisted of physical analysis of the campus site and a questionnaire survey carried out among campus users. In this context, the existing situation of each parking lot in the campus was evaluated in terms of landscape design principles and problems related to these areas were first determined. Then a questionnaire survey was carried out among academic and administrative personal working in the university campus in order to determine their use patterns, preferences and expectations about campus parking lots. In the lights of the findings, design proposals considering the user preferences and ecological design approaches were developed for parking lots of the university campus.
